About 1 Baskerville Road

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

1 Baskerville Road is an end-of-terrace house in Stoke On Trent (ST1 2EB). It has a recorded floor area of 63 m² (around 678 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(January 2026) shows a D (score 66),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. When first surveyed in June 2020 the rating was E,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, hot-water efficiency went from Very Poor to Good and main heating went from Very Poor to Good; while wall efficiency dropped from Very Good to Poor and window efficiency dropped from Very Good to Average.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 80). This certificate was lodged in the last six months, so the rating reflects current condition.

Across 2016–2020, sale prices on this property compounded at 33%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£109,000 sits 78.7% above the 2020 sale of £61,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£90/sq ft) was about 69.7%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Most recent transfer: September 2020 at £61,000.
